Frequently Asked Questions about Tacoma
How much are Studio apartments in Tacoma?
There are currently 505 Studio Apartments in Tacoma with rent ranges from $564 to $2,972 with an average price of $1,327.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Tacoma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Tacoma ranges from $604 to $7,300 with an average monthly rent of $1,710.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Tacoma c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Tacoma range from $1,195 to $7,948.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,065.
How expensive are Tacoma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 236 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Tacoma on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,595 to $5,100 - averaging $2,536 for the location.
